The young pacifist Claudio is saddened to see some children playing war. He goes with a group of rebels who make fun of him and invite him to participate in a motorcycle race where the prize is a girl. Ál wins the race with the help of Rafael, the head of the band, and decides to buy to join the group, on a trip they meet with some hippies led by a psychologist who opposes drugs. Two of the gang members, Gabriel and Bernardo, attack one of the girls; the hippies in revenge violate Mimi and sa Julia, for which Bernardo kills a hippie. Claudio fights with him but Mimi intervenes and receives a stab aimed at Claudio. Ál recalls that Rafael was a brother and a lover of her. The police arrest the hippies and scold the parents for the behavior of the young people.

Alfonso Corona Blake (2 January 1919 – 21 January 1999) was a Mexican film director and screenwriter. He directed 27 films between 1956 and 1971. His film The Road of Life won the Honourable Mention (Director) award at the 6th Berlin International Film Festival.
